Subject to the provisions of this Chapter, if a committee consisting of the Prosecuting Attorney, the Director of the Assigned Counsel Department, and the Director of the Finance Department, or their respective designees (the Committee), determines that the alleged misconduct arose out of the County attorney's performance or good faith attempt to perform his or her official duties, Pierce County shall indemnify such County attorney for the actual legal expenses incurred by that County attorney in connection with the defense of a professional disciplinary proceeding.

(Ord. 2020-119 § 1, 2020; Ord. 2017-12s § 2 (part), 2017; Ord. 2015-43 § 1 (part), 2015; Ord. 91-4 § 1 (part), 1991)
